Structural Drying & Dehumidification in Bristol, CT

Commercial air movers and low-grain refrigerant dehumidifiers pull moisture out of the structure, with daily moisture-meter readings logged for your insurer. Structural drying brings building materials back to a documented dry standard using air movers and dehumidifiers rather than surface evaporation alone. Moisture readings are logged through the process so the substrate, not just the surface, is confirmed dry before anything is rebuilt.
